Maddux aims to continue string of team's strong starts
Jun 6, 2007 - 3:47 PM LA Dodgers (34-24) at San Diego (34-23) 10:05 pm EDTSAN DIEGO (Ticker) -- Greg Maddux has participated in one of the San Diego Padres' major league-leading nine shutouts. He wouldn't mind being part of his second one against the team he pitched for late last season.
The Padres continue their three-game set with the Los Angeles Dodgers on Wednesday at PETCO Park.
Maddux (4-3, 3.92 ERA), who was traded to the Dodgers at the trade deadline last season, signed a one-year, $10 million contract in the offseason to pitch for the Padres. The 41-year-old is looking to win his fifth straight start at PETCO, the spacious park where San Diego has shut out the opposition seven times.
The four-time National League Cy Young Award winner is 14-7 with a 2.75 ERA in 32 career starts against the Dodgers. On Thursday, he yielded two runs - one earned - and nine hits in 6 2/3 innings, but did not receive a decision in the Padres' 4-2, 11-inning win over Pittsburgh.
Randy Wolf (7-3, 3.68), who will try to win his fifth straight decision, takes the mound for the Dodgers, winners of nine of their last 13 contests. He allowed four runs and seven hits over five innings on Friday in a 5-4 victory over the Pirates.
The lefthander is 5-2 with a 5.63 ERA in eight career starts against San Diego.
